One Office - All Services!
Throughout the past year, we have been observing and gathering information about the daily operations of our entire organization. With guidance from the Board of Directors, we have come to the conclusion that our services will be best provided if the full staff works together out of the Manahawkin office.
This means we will be closing our Little Egg Harbor Office.
Let us first assure you, that in no way are we decreasing our services to the Little Egg Harbor area. We are still serving all our current care receivers, and hoping to serve even more! We are actually making plans on how to increase the opportunities, recruit more volunteers and gain more community support from local congregations and businesses.
It is because of our wonderful growth and expansion of programs that we are making this decision, not due to any shortcomings. This decision was not made lightly but with consideration of many things such as increased numbers of new care receivers; concerns about volunteer availability; long-term financial planning; increased usage of staff vans/drivers; community outreach, and more.
Our Little Egg Harbor (LEH) Office will now become a remote/hybrid workspace utilizing the meeting room we have in the back of the building for computer work/data input, small meetings and volunteer training, as needed. With the move to this space, we will no longer have a phone line active so all requests or questions will be directed to the Manahawkin office.
We have been working for the past few months to move the paperwork and communication for our community programs (Ken’s Kitchen & Library) all to Manahawkin, which has many of our LEH care receivers calling to RSVP, or ask questions. We know this will also help with the transition.
Susan Tolomeo, our Assistant Director from the LEH Office will be in Manahawkin on Tuesdays and Thursday afternoons, will be presenting at more community outreach events in addition to her hard work with the annual Bingo fundraiser.
Patti Kramer, our Office Assistant from the LEH Office will be in Manahawkin on Monday afternoons and Thursday mornings, to continue to serve all our care receivers and volunteers.
The fabulous office volunteers from LEH will be continuing to help with reassurance calls, friendly visits, community programs, fundraisers, and in the office in Manahawkin, based on their own preferences and availability.
